Living a long and happy life starts with your health.

Individuals who are overweight have an increased risk of many different health conditions including serious diseases such as high blood pressure, high cholesterol, type 2 diabetes, coronary heart disease, stroke, osteoarthritis, sleep apnea, low quality of life, mental illness, depression, body pain with decreased physical functioning, gallbladder disease, and more.

What is a healthy BMI?

According to the CDC: If your BMI is 18.5 to 24.9, it falls within the normal or Healthy Weight range. If your BMI is 25.0 to 29.9, it falls within the overweight range. If your BMI is 30.0 or higher, it falls within the obese range.
